Lawrence County, PA - 1990 Census Profile


                                                                              
                                              1990         1980    % Change   

TOTAL POPULATION                            96,246      107,150    -10.1      
  Persons living in households              93,527      104,456    -10.4      
  Persons living in group quarters           2,719        2,694      1.0      
                                                                              
Rural Population                            52,089       55,772     -6.6      
Urban population                            44,157       51,378    -14.0      
Metro status of county                   Non-Metro    Non-Metro
                                                                              
SEX                                                                           
Male                                        45,634       51,558    -11.4      
Female                                      50,612       55,592     -8.9      
                                                                              
AGE                                                                           
Under 5 years                                5,966        7,038    -15.2      
5 to 17 years                               16,644       20,751    -19.7      
18 to 24 years                               8,927       13,538    -34.0      
25 to 44 years                              26,690       26,083      2.4      
45 to 54 years                               9,736       11,949    -18.5      
55 to 64 years                              10,500       13,351    -21.3      
65 to 74 years                              10,651        8,876     20.0      
75 to 84 years                               5,549        4,249     30.6      
85 years and over                            1,583        1,315     20.4      
Total under 18                              22,610       27,789    -18.6      
Total 65 and over                           17,783       14,440     23.2      
                                                                              
RACE AND HISPANIC ORIGIN - Total Population                                   
White non-Hispanic                          92,645      103,398    -10.3      
Black non-Hispanic                           2,894        3,037     -4.7      
Amer. Ind., Eskimo, or Aleut non-Hisp           54           43     25.6      
Asian or Pacific Islander non-Hispanic         257          171     50.3      
Other race, non-Hispanic                        39          127    -69.2      
Hispanic Origin (of any race)                  357          374     -4.5      
                                                                              
HOUSEHOLDS BY TYPE                                                            
Total Households                            36,350       37,501     -3.0      
 Family households (families)               26,779       29,398     -8.9      
  Families with children                    11,946       14,289    -16.3      
   Female, no husb. present, w/children      2,210        1,836     20.4      
 Persons living alone                        8,806        7,610     15.8      
  Persons 65 and over living alone           5,040        3,861     30.6      
                                                                              
INCOME                                                                        
Per Capita                                  10,830        6,572     64.8      
Household (median)                          22,317       16,588     34.6      
Family (median)                             27,490       19,199     43.2      
  Married couple families (mean)            35,593          n/a      n/a      
Female, no husb pres, w/children(mean)      10,320          n/a      n/a      
                                                                              
POVERTY                                                                       
Families in Poverty                           10.9          7.8     39.8      
 Families w/children in poverty (%)           19.3         12.0     60.9      
   Fmle,no husb prs,w/chldrn in pov.(%)       58.5         52.5     11.5      
Persons in Poverty (%)                                                        
  White                                       13.1          9.3     40.9      
  Black                                       40.6         28.0     45.0      
  Other race                                  14.0         20.0    -29.9      
  Hispanic                                    25.9          6.7    286.6      
Persons 65 and over, in poverty (%)            9.6         11.1    -13.5      
  Pers 65 & over livg alone, in pov (%)       20.8          n/a      n/a      
Children (under 18) in poverty (%)            22.6         13.4     68.7      
                                                                              
EDUCATION                                                                     
Persons age 3 and over enrolled in school                                     
  Nursery School                             1,365          646    111.4      
  Kindergarten, Elementary, or High Sch     15,458       20,543    -24.7      
  College                                    5,173        3,881     33.3      
Dropout rate (county)                         27.0         36.8    -26.6      
Total Persons age 25 and over                                                 
  High school grad (%)                        73.0         63.1     15.7      
  College grad (%)                            11.8          9.9     19.2      
                                                                              
HOUSING                                                                       
Total housing units                         38,844       39,586     -1.8      
  Occupied (%)                                93.6         94.7     -1.1      
    Owner Occupied (%)                        76.1         77.2     -1.4      
Median Value, specified owner-occ units     41,500       33,400     24.3      
Median rent, specified renter-occ units        211          139     51.8      
Homeowner vacancy rate (%)                     1.2          1.0     20.0      
Rental vacancy rate (%)                        8.4          6.7     25.4      
                                                                              
EMPLOYMENT                                                                    
Employed persons age 16 and over            37,804       40,343     -6.2      
  Employed in manufacturing industry (%)      20.9         32.5    -35.6      
  Employed in service industry (%)            31.3         12.0    160.9      
  Unemployment rate - 1989                     5.4          9.7    -44.3      
Families with no workers - 1989 (%)           20.3         15.8     28.3      
  Mean Income                               16,357        9,569     71.0      
Families with one worker                      31.9         37.9    -15.8      
  Mean Income                               28,907       18,585     55.6      
Famls with two or more workers-1989 (%)       47.8         46.3      3.3      
  Mean Income                               43,114       27,441     57.2      
Females age 16 and over                                                       
  In labor force                              43.6         38.0     14.8      
    Unemployment rate - 1989 (%)               6.5          9.4    -30.8      
Females age 16 and over, with children                                        
  In labor force  (%)                         58.5         38.5     52.0      
    Unemployment rate - 1989 (%)               7.8          n/a      n/a      
                                                                              
OCCUPATION                                                                    
Employed persons age 16 and over                                              
  Managerial (%)                              21.6         18.1     19.4      
  Sales and support (%)                       28.9         25.6     12.9      
  Service (%)                                 14.9         12.0     24.2      
  Farming (%)                                  2.1          1.8     16.7      
  Craft and Repair (%)                        12.3         14.9    -17.4      
  Labor (%)                                   20.3         27.3    -25.6
